CEC Kargil, Dr Jaffer Akhoon visits Zojila tunnel to review its progress, commends efforts of NHIDCL, MEIL

Kargil, Oct 07, 2024: Chairman/Chief Executive Councillor (CEC), LAHDC, Kargil, Dr. Mohd Jaffer Akhoon, today visited Western Portal at Neelagarh-Baltal and Eastern Portal of Zojila Tunnel to assess the ongoing progress of the strategic project.Team leader, Mohd Yousuf, RE Tunnels, Habibullah, Senior Manager of Zojila Tunnel Project, Syed Burhan and other members of Zojila Tunnel team accompanied the CEC during the visit.During the visit, the CEC was briefed on the construction progress and informed that 4.6 km has been completed from the Eastern Portal and 5.151 km from the Western Portal, bringing the total completed length to 9.83 km out of the planned 13.15 km.Expressing his satisfaction with the pace and machinery mode of the workers, Dr. Akhoon commended the efforts of the National Highways and Infrastructure Development Corporation Limited (NHIDCL) and Megha Engineering & Infrastructures Ltd. (MEIL), noting the dedication of all involved, from senior officers to on-ground workers.The CEC expressed his gratitude to the Prime Minister of India, Government of India, Ministry of Road Transport and Highways, and Lieutenant Governor of Ladakh for their interest in making this long-standing dream of the people of Ladakh a reality.He described the Zojila Tunnel as the “lifeline of Ladakh,” adding the transformative impact it will have, particularly for Kargil, by ensuring essential commodities and medical facilities are accessible round the year, even during harsh winters.Dr. Akhoon further expressed hope that the project would see the linking of both portals by 2025, with emergency services, such as ambulance access, expected to begin soon.He extended his appreciation to the NHIDCL and MEIL teams, saluting their hard work and dedication in executing this dream project.

PM Modi Chairs 11th NITI Aayog Governing Council Meeting; CMs, UT Heads Attend

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Thursday chaired the 11th Governing Council Meeting of NITI Aayog at the Rashtrapati Bhavan Cultural Centre in New Delhi. The high-level meeting brought together Chief Ministers of States and Union Territories, Lieutenant Governors and Administrators of Union Territories, Union Ministers serving as ex officio members, along with special invitees. The Vice Chairman, members, and Chief Executive Officer of NITI Aayog are also present. Union Home Minister Amit Shah and Defence Minister Rajnath Singh are also present at the meeting. Several Chief Ministers, including Uttar Pradesh CM Yogi Adityanath, Assam's Himanta Biswa Sarma, Bihar's Samrat Choudhary, Delhi CM Rekha Gupta and Haryana CM Nayab Singh Saini, also participated in the meeting. Newly elected Chief Ministers and leaders, including West Bengal CM Suvendu Adhikari, Tamil Nadu CM C Joseph Vijay, Karnataka CM DK Shivakumar and Keralam CM VD Satheesan, are also present in the meeting.
